egg-fu

Screenshot der Software:
egg-fu
Softwarebeschreibung:
Version: 2.0.11
Upload-Datum: 3 Jun 15
Lizenz: Frei
Popularität: 21

Rating: 3.3/5 (Total Votes: 3)

Ei-fu ist eine simulierte Artificial Intelligence IRC-Skript für die Verwendung mit Eggdrop mit vielen Optionen und Features und hohe Konfigurierbarkeit, Unterstützung für mehrere Sprachen, Grammatikprüfung und nun mit Theme-Unterstützung! Datenbank-Unterstützung ist up-coming.
Einführung in die Ei-fu
Zunächst einmal, was ist Ei-fu? Ei-fu ist ein eggdrop Skript in Tcl codiert entwickelt, um künstliche Intelligenz zu simulieren, und sich einen IRC-Anwender im Gespräch. Das Programm ist nicht wirklich künstlich intelligent, da es nicht zu machen, es ist eigenen Entscheidungen oder bilden einen eigenen Meinungen, es ahmt einfach ein solches Verhalten durch das Hören auf das, was die Menschen in einem Kanal sagen, und die Erinnerung an Schlüsselpunkten und "Lernen" neue Aktivitäten in sagen Diese Art und Weise. Wenn ein Thema, das Ei-fu erkennt hochgefahren wird oder ein Schlüsselwort sagte, wird Ei-fu Zufallsprinzip auswählen ein Leckerbissen der Informationen, die sie über sie gelernt hat und entsprechend reagieren, nach Ihren eigenen Konfigurationen.
Dies ist die Hauptfunktion des Ei-fu. Zu lernen und zu reagieren. Allerdings kann Ei-fu als Medium zum Speichern und Abrufen nur Informationen, wenn Sie dazu aufgefordert konfiguriert werden.
Ei-fu wurde auf der infoegg bot (die auf infobot basiert) basiert. Info Ei wurde so ausgelegt, dass es durch das Hören erfahren würde und nur die Fragen zu antworten. Es lernt Matrizen waren sehr einfach. Es war dies, dass Ei-fu wurde nach dem Vorbild, und stark verbessert. Ei-fu Gespräche und reagiert viel flüssiger und intuitiv als info Ei und erfordert keine Aufforderung zu reagieren, es sei denn, konfiguriert diese Weise. Die Möglichkeit, auf jede Textzeile zu einem Kanal gesendet reagieren (vorausgesetzt, es ist ein Thema, das Ei-fu weiß) macht es der Rede erscheinen lebensechter. Zusätzlich zu seinen eigenen Lernkapazität, alle Unterrichtsmethoden (Features) in codierter können Sie die Antworten Ei-fu zwicken sie ein noch realistischeres Persönlichkeit zu geben.
Was veranlasste mich, Ei-fu zu erstellen war, als ich untätig Optimierungen den Code in infoegg und Beheben von Fehlern. Als ich merkte, wie viel Arbeit ich in sie setzen, beschloss ich, meine eigenen zu machen. Der Code war zunächst lose auf infoegg Code basiert, aber hat sich seit out codiert worden. Aber noch Kredit I infoegg Autor auf die Geburt Ei-fu.
Ich wünsche Ihnen viel Spaß mit Ei-fu, so viel ich genieße es Codierung. Ich bin immer offen für Anregungen, Kritik und Bug-Reports. Spaß haben!

Grundsätzliche Verwendung

Falls Sie heruntergeladen Ei-fu dachte, es war ein Stand-alone-Programm, Sie irren sich; Ei-fu ist ein Skript für den Eggdrop IRC-Bot. Sie müssen eine installierte Kopie von Eggdrop haben, um Ei-fu laufen.
Wie es lernt
Ei-fu werden zu allen Kanälen hören in seiner Konfiguration, bis sie eine Erklärung, wie hört: "Das ist das." Dies ist, was löst Ei-fu an etwas zu erinnern. Wenn schon das Stichwort oder Thema gibt, oder ist ähnlich genug, zu einem anderen Thema, der Rest wird von der Aussage unter diesem Thema als eine alternative Antwort gespeichert. Also, wenn Ei-fu hört "Pizza ist gut" und später hört "Pizza ist da!" Sie werden wissen, dass Pizza ist "gut" und "hier" Daher, wenn jemand ("mmm Ich mag Pizza") untätig erwähnt Pizza Ei-fu wird mit so etwas wie reagieren "Hast du nicht gesagt Pizza ist da?" Jedes Mal, wenn Ei-fu hört etwas Neues, oder neue Informationen über ein altes Thema, wird es diese Leckerbissen in das Gehirn für die Zukunft speichern. Es gibt viele Funktionen in Ei-fu codiert, die Sie lehren spezielle Methoden und Arten von Antworten zu ermöglichen, werden diese in den erweiterten Abschnitt erläutert.
Aussagen, die nicht etwas als Tatsache oder Meinung definieren: Welche Ei-fu nicht von zu lernen. Ein Beispiel dafür ist eine Aussage wie "this sucks!" seit Ei-fu nicht weiß, was "das" ist. Ei-fu wird irgendeine Aussage wird nicht mit der vorhergehenden Anweisung, also Ei-fu in Zukunft nicht machen Sie die Hauptverbandes, wenn Sie sagen: "Ich hasse meinen Computer", gefolgt von "Es ist zu alt." Allerdings sagen "zu alt My Computer" wird Ei-fu auslösen, um zu lernen.
Wie sie reagiert
Jede Zeile, um einen Kanal Ei-fu gesendet überwacht wird verarbeitet und sie werden versuchen, festzustellen, ob sich das Motiv alles, was es über gelernt hat. Ich mag daran zu denken, wie es ist "Zinsen" bei einem Patienten. Wenn es "interessiert" in der Betreffzeile der letzten Anweisung, wird es eine Antwort zu bilden auf, was Fakten und Meinungen ist es so weit angesammelt. Wenn sich das Motiv zu vage pass mehr als einem anderen Gegenstand in seiner Erinnerung, wird Ei-fu dann versuchen, die genauer Gegenstand holen.
Es gibt zwei Faktoren, die die Bildung der Antwort zu randomisieren. (1) ist die Anzahl der TID-Bits über das Thema, falls bekannt. Wenn es mehr als einen Leckerbissen zu "Pizza" beispielsweise bekannt ist, wird Ei-fu wähle zufällig einer von ihnen. (2) ist die Satzstruktur. Die Satzstruktur Antworten sind frei konfigurierbar, wie später erklärt werden und wird nach dem Zufallsprinzip ausgewählt aus Ihrer persönlichen Liste der möglichen Strukturen. Ein Beispiel für eine mögliche Antwort auf das Thema "camaro" auf der Basis der Standard-Strukturen ist "Nun, sagte jemand, der 68 Camaro ist wirklich nett" oder "Glauben Sie, dass die 68 Camaro ist wirklich schön?" Wie Sie sehen können, das Thema Ei-fu nahm als "68 Camaro" auch wenn es vielleicht auch über den 71 camaro gehört, und die Leckerbissen war "wirklich nett"
Ein wichtiger Punkt, wenn Sie lehren "Ihre Website ist schön" es wird zu "Ihre Website", "blah blah Ihrer Website", "blah blah Ihre Website" antworten, und nur "Website", aber nicht "blah Website" . Sinn ergeben?
Auch in dieser Version der Bot Ideen in ein Schlüsselwort zu verallgemeinern, wie zum Beispiel, wenn Sie es zu unterrichten ", der Sinn des Lebens ist es, die Bedeutung des Lebens in Frage zu stellen" wird die Datei "Leben ist langweilig" unter "den Sinn des Lebens". Es ist noch in der Entwicklung ... was bedeutet, es wird nicht immer so vage sein, der Grund dafür ist, dass ich beabsichtige, den Weg Ei-fu denkt über ein Thema zu erweitern und sogar fügen irgendeine Art von Thema Beziehung System, so dass, wenn es lernt "eine Rose ist rot" und "ein Feuer-LKW ist rot" wird es (theoretisch) in der Lage, auch den Zusammenhang, dass sowohl eine Rose und ein Feuer-LKW sind rot zu machen. Diese Methode der "Denken" ist sehr schwierig, in AI zu emulieren.
Mit allen Mitteln Fragen oder Anmerkungen können Sie über die Ei-fu Lernen oder Antwort Methoden haben schicken Sie mir, ich bin immer offen für neue Ideen und Meinungen.
Weitere Informationen dazu, wie Sie es auf der How-to.txt Datei im Archiv zu konfigurieren finden

Was ist neu in dieser Pressemitteilung:.

  • Feste & quot; eggfu (chans) & quot; und & quot; eggfu (ignorelist) & quot; Fehler.

Ähnliche Software

Gwibber
Gwibber

15 Apr 15

ejabberd
ejabberd

20 Jan 18

ConferenceRoom
ConferenceRoom

3 Jun 15

Minbif
Minbif

15 Apr 15

Kommentare zu egg-fu

Kommentare nicht gefunden
Kommentar hinzufügen
Schalten Sie auf die Bilder!